High-paying teaching jobs in Crawley
Teaching encompasses the process of imparting knowledge and skills to students in a structured environment. Educators create lesson plans, engage students in discussions, and assess their progress through various methods. Teachers develop skills in communication, patience, and adaptability to meet diverse learning needs.
The 846 teaching jobs listed below pay well, with salaries between £24,420 and £52,849 per year. Early Years Educator, Teaching Assistant and Teacher are among the most popular high-paying roles in Crawley.

Tutors guide learners through tailored lessons, assess progress, and adapt methods to enhance understanding. They need expertise in their subject, knowledge of teaching strategies, and strong communication to support diverse learning needs.

Lead Practitioners guide best practices, support professional development, and oversee service quality improvements. They need expertise in their field, thorough knowledge of relevant policies, and strong coaching and communication skills.

Early Years Educators support young children’s growth through play-based learning, monitor development, and create safe environments. They need knowledge of child development, strong communication, and patience. Basic childcare qualifications are necessary.

Learning Support Assistants support students’ learning needs, aid in classroom activities, and help implement individual education plans. They need knowledge of special educational needs, patience, and good communication to foster development and inclusion.
